    Vontobel Welcomes Former UBP Executive to Boost Brand Growth

    In a strategic move that underscores its commitment to enhancing client services, Vontobel has appointed Tristan Buffet as part of its wealth management leadership team. Previously the global head of the CIO office at Union Bancaire Privée (UBP), Buffet’s departure marks a significant shift in the private banking landscape.

    Transition from UBP to Vontobel

    Tristan Buffet’s tenure at UBP was marked by notable achievements, including a four-year term as Co-COO of investment management. After assuming leadership of the CIO office in March 2024, he transitioned out of his role just a month later, reflecting the dynamic nature of the finance sector.

    Before joining UBP, Buffet earned valuable experience at Alpha Financial Markets Consulting. His journey in finance began in 2013 as an analyst at Institut du Patrimoine in Paris, showcasing his progressive career advancement in the investment domain.

    UBP Hires Singapore COO

    UBP hires a new chief operating officer for Singapore from a rival private bank in the city-state.

    Jérôme Thuillier joins UBP as its new Singapore COO, effective as of yesterday. Thuillier most recently with Bank of Singapore where he was a program director responsible for building an integrated wealth management tech platform. Pervasively, he had also held leadership roles with Barclay Wealth including COO of its global investment solutions arm.

    Thuillier’s predecessor, Michael Moncarz, was named the Singapore COO in February 2017.
